Charts the governments frustrated attempts to democratize local government and the long campaigns by many southern chiefs to resist being marginalized. A study of a radical nationalist government's attempts to destroy chieftaincy in Ghana. It shows how chiefly resistance to their destruction forced the government to seek control over rural areas by redefining chieftaincy.
